88Mightest not you be angry with us to destroy us, till you had left us neither root, seed, nor name?
89O Lord of Israel, you are true: for we are left a root this day.
90Behold, now are we before you in our iniquities, for we can’t stand any longer by reason of these things before you.
91And as Esdras in his prayer made his confession, weeping, and lying flat upon the ground before the temple, there gathered to him from Jerusalem a very great multitude of men and women and children: for there was great weeping amongst the multitude.
92Then Jechonias the son of Jeelus, one of the sons of Israel, called out, and said, O Esdras, we have sinned against the Lord God, we have married strange women of the nations of the land, and now is all Israel aloft.
93Let us make an oath to the Lord, that we will put away all our wives, which we have taken of the heathen, with their children,
